1 } – Pair of Top-10 Upsets Highlight #4 @PackWrestle’s 27-6 Win Over #12 Pitt
Pack wins 8 of 10 bouts, including final six
RALEIGH, N.C. – Powered behind a pair of top-10 upsets, and four ranked wins overall, #4 @PackWrestle stormed past #12 Pitt 27-6 Friday night in Reynolds Coliseum. The Pack (4-0, 2-0 ACC) won eight of the 10 bouts overall against the Panthers (3-1, 1-1), including the final six bouts of the night. 3 } – Newberry Wolves Beat Crusaders, Remain Undefeated
BELMONT, N.C. — The Newberry Wolves (ranked No. 9  in the nation by The Open Mat) kept their undefeated 2020-21 season alive Wednesday night with a 27-15 win over Belmont Abbey in South Atlantic Conference Carolinas action. The dual started at 125 pounds, where Zach Shupp picked up a fall over Brandon Crowder in 5:28, giving the Wolves a 6-0 lead. Austin Neal followed that up with a 9-1 major decision win at 133 pounds, making it a 10-0 lead for the Wolves. 4 } – Wolves Open Home Schedule with 50-4 Win Over Queens
NEWBERRY, S.C. — The Newberry Wolves maintained their perfect record on the 2020-21 season Tuesday night, taking down the Queens Royals 50-4 inside Eleazer Arena. Newberry won nine of the 10 matches on the night, including three wins via forfeit. The dual started at 125 pounds, where Zach Shupp picked up a first period fall, needing just 2:02 to pin his opponent, giving the Wolves a 6-0 lead. The Royals would forfeit the next three matches, giving Newberry a 24-0 lead heading into the 157-pound match, were Devan Moore recorded a win via tech fall, racking up four takedowns en route to a 20-5 tech fall win, with the match lasting 5:14. 9} – App State Wrestling Uses Sweep to Finish 7-1 in SoCon
LEXINGTON, Va. — App State wrapped up another strong regular season with a sweep of VMI and The Citadel on Friday.  
The Mountaineers posted a 33-12 victory against the host Keydets before winning 41-3 against the Bulldogs. With a 44-5 league record since the start of the 2014-15 season — the fifth-best mark in Division I wrestling during that time — App State has either gone undefeated or lost just one Southern Conference match in seven straight seasons. The Mountaineers closed the 2020-21 regular season at 7-2 overall and 7-1 in SoCon duals. App State claimed the first seven matches against VMI and totaled seven wins with bonus points to go along with Cody Bond’s comeback victory via a 10-9 decision at 157 pounds. Mason Fiscella’s pin at 197 pounds gave App State a 41-0 lead against The Citadel in a win highlighted by victories against ranked opponents from No. 19 Jonathan Millner (13-1 major decision against No. 27 Selwyn Porter at 149 pounds) and Julian Gorring (8-3 decision against No. 33 Kyle Kretzer at 184 pounds). 12 } – ‘I’m not going to give up on this dream’: Female wrestlers making history at Greensboro College
GREENSBORO, N.C. — When you go to a wrestling meet, you expect to see some takedowns, reversals and maybe even a few pins.  That’s no different for Greensboro College, except this year, they’re changing what the world of wrestling looks like. “I saw an opportunity to seek history, and we took it,” said Head Coach Kevin Birmingham. Looking at his team, you may notice two athletes on the mat who stick out from the rest. “I’ve been the only girl since middle school, going into high school,” freshman wrestler Ariana Wolkerstorfer remembered. Ariana is no stranger to being a woman in a man’s world. “In middle school, people like bullied me,” she mentioned. “I’ve had a few people forfeit matches because they didn’t want to wrestle me.” From a young age, she knew she could break boundaries. “A lot of people thought I would quit within the first few weeks,” she said. “And then I stayed in.” For Lexie Chase, her journey to the mats has looks a little different. “I’ve never in my life wrestled. I’ve never even seen a wrestling match until like last summer,” she laughed. Always a soccer player, Lexie decided to jump in with Ariana and join the first women’s wrestling program in North Carolina. “I tried to recruit as many as my teammates as I could.
